Veteran journalist Arwa Damon recently highlighted the critical issue of starvation affecting Palestinians in Gaza. Damon’s report shed light on the dire situation faced by many in the region, emphasizing the severe impact of food insecurity on the population. The investigative piece delved into the root causes of the crisis and the challenges faced by Palestinians in accessing basic necessities.

According to Damon’s findings, the humanitarian situation in Gaza has reached a critical juncture, with a significant portion of the population struggling to secure an adequate food supply. The report underscored the urgent need for international assistance to address the growing threat of starvation in the area. Damon’s in-depth analysis revealed the complex interplay of political, economic, and social factors contributing to the crisis.

Experts in the field of humanitarian aid echoed Damon’s concerns, emphasizing the importance of immediate action to prevent further escalation of the food insecurity crisis in Gaza. Dr. Sarah Johnson, a leading researcher on food security, emphasized the need for sustainable solutions to address the root causes of starvation in the region. Johnson called for coordinated efforts from governments, aid organizations, and the international community to provide essential support to those in need.

In response to Damon’s report, a spokesperson for the United Nations expressed deep concern over the deteriorating humanitarian situation in Gaza. The spokesperson reiterated the UN’s commitment to providing assistance to vulnerable populations and called for increased cooperation to alleviate the suffering of those impacted by food insecurity.
